Key Industrial Clusters for BOPP Film Manufacturing in China

China’s BOPP film production is regionally concentrated, driven by access to raw materials (primarily polypropylene), packaging downstream industries, port infrastructure, and government-backed industrial zones. The following provinces and cities represent the core manufacturing hubs:

1. Guangdong Province

  • Key Cities: Dongguan, Foshan, Shantou, Guangzhou
  • Industrial Profile:
    High concentration of flexible packaging converters and consumer goods manufacturers. Strong export infrastructure via the Pearl River Delta ports (e.g., Shenzhen, Nansha).
  • Supplier Maturity: High, with many ISO-certified and export-oriented manufacturers.
  • Key Advantage: Proximity to end markets in Southeast Asia and Oceania; advanced finishing capabilities (printing, laminating).

2. Zhejiang Province

  • Key Cities: Hangzhou, Ningbo, Jiaxing, Shaoxing
  • Industrial Profile:
    Integrated chemical and polymer supply chain; home to major PP resin producers. Strong R&D focus and automation in film extrusion.
  • Supplier Maturity: Very high; many Tier-1 global suppliers have facilities here.
  • Key Advantage: High process consistency, strong quality control, and proximity to Shanghai port.

3. Jiangsu Province

  • Key Cities: Suzhou, Changzhou, Nanjing
  • Industrial Profile:
    Advanced manufacturing zone with strong government support for high-barrier and specialty films.
  • Supplier Maturity: High; many suppliers serve automotive, electronics, and medical packaging sectors.
  • Key Advantage: Technical expertise in multilayer and functional BOPP films (e.g., metallized, anti-fog).

4. Shandong Province

  • Key Cities: Qingdao, Weifang, Zibo
  • Industrial Profile:
    Major petrochemical base with integrated PP feedstock supply. Lower labor and energy costs.
  • Supplier Maturity: Medium to High; growing investment in modern lines.
  • Key Advantage: Cost-competitive production; rising export capacity.

5. Anhui Province (Emerging Hub)

  • Key Cities: Hefei, Wuhu
  • Industrial Profile:
    Government-incentivized manufacturing relocation from coastal regions. Lower operational costs.
  • Supplier Maturity: Medium; newer facilities with modern equipment.
  • Key Advantage: Competitive pricing; improving logistics connectivity.

Regional Comparison: BOPP Film Production Hubs in China

The table below evaluates key sourcing regions based on three critical procurement KPIs: Price, Quality, and Lead Time. Ratings are on a scale of 1 (Low/Slow) to 5 (High/Fast), with qualitative insights for strategic context.

Region Avg. FOB Price (USD/ton) Price Competitiveness Quality Consistency Lead Time (Production + Port) Key Notes
Guangdong 1,400 – 1,550 3 4 25–35 days Strong in printed/laminated BOPP; ideal for fast-turnaround export; higher labor costs slightly inflate price.
Zhejiang 1,350 – 1,500 4 5 30–40 days Highest quality standards; preferred for regulated markets (EU, NA); longer lead times due to high order volume.
Jiangsu 1,380 – 1,520 3 5 30–35 days Best for specialty films (metallized, CPP-coated); strong technical support.
Shandong 1,300 – 1,450 5 3 25–30 days Most price-competitive; suitable for bulk, standard-grade BOPP; quality varies by supplier.
Anhui 1,280 – 1,420 5 3 30–35 days Emerging value option; newer plants but less established QC processes; ideal for cost-sensitive buyers.

Note: Prices based on 2025–2026 benchmark data for standard 20–30 µm BOPP film (unprinted, untreated). Quality assessed on ISO 9001 compliance, defect rates, and repeatability. Lead time includes production planning, extrusion, slitting, and inland logistics to major export ports.

I. Technical Specifications: Key Quality Parameters

A. Material Composition Requirements

Parameter Standard Grade Premium Grade (e.g., Labels, Pharma) Critical Risk if Non-Compliant
Base Resin Virgin PP ≥ 95% 100% Virgin PP (FDA 21 CFR §177.1520 compliant) Migration of contaminants (food/pharma)
Additives Slip: ≤1200 ppm
Antiblock: ≤2500 ppm
Slip: 800±200 ppm (controlled)
Antiblock: SiO₂ 1.8-2.2µm (mono-dispersed)
Sealing failures, print mottling
Recycled Content Not permitted (unless explicitly certified) 0% (food/medical applications) Regulatory rejection, brand damage

B. Dimensional Tolerances (Per ISO 11890-2)

Parameter Standard Tolerance High-Precision Tolerance (e.g., Lamination) Validation Method
Thickness ±5% ±2.5% (e.g., 20µm = 19.5–20.5µm) Laser micrometer (min. 10 points/roll)
Width ±2mm ±0.5mm Ultrasonic sensor at winder
Tension Uniformity ≤15% variation ≤5% variation In-line load cell monitoring
Flatness (Bow) ≤1.5% ≤0.8% Edge sensor array

Procurement Action: Require real-time SPC (Statistical Process Control) data from suppliers for thickness/tension. Reject suppliers using manual caliper checks alone.

III. Common Quality Defects & Prevention Protocol

Defect Root Cause in Chinese Manufacturing Prevention Strategy (Supplier Requirements)
Haze/Whitening Poor resin drying (< -40°C dew point not maintained); Contaminated regrind • Mandatory desiccant dryer with real-time dew point monitoring
• 0% regrind in optical-grade films
Gauge Bands Uneven die lip temperature; Melt fracture from high extrusion speed • Closed-loop die heater control (±1°C stability)
• Maximum line speed ≤ 350m/min for <25µm films
Poor Wettability Incorrect slip additive (erucamide vs. stearamide); Surface oxidation • EDS surface analysis for additive concentration
• N₂-purged casting roll system
Telescoping Rolls Inconsistent winding tension; Core crushing • Taper tension control (0-100% linear profile)
• Minimum 6mm wall thickness cardboard cores
Pinholes Resin contamination (gels); Dirty filters • 250-mesh continuous filtration system
• Weekly extruder screen pack change log
Coefficient of Friction (COF) Variation Inconsistent additive migration; Humidity exposure • On-line COF testing (ASTM D1894)
• Climate-controlled storage (RH < 50%)

Cost Breakdown: BOPP Film Manufacturing (Per kg)

Average cost structure for standard BOPP film (20–30 µm thickness, 1,000 mm width, untreated):

Cost Component Estimated Cost (USD/kg) Notes
Raw Materials (PP Resin) $0.85 – $1.05 Fluctuates with crude oil prices; accounts for 65–75% of total cost
Labor $0.08 – $0.12 Includes machine operators, QC, logistics
Energy & Utilities $0.10 – $0.15 High energy demand in extrusion and orientation
Machinery Depreciation $0.05 – $0.07 Based on 10-year depreciation of BOPP lines
Packaging (Core + Wrap + Carton) $0.06 – $0.10 Corrugated box, stretch film, wooden pallet (if required)
Quality Control & Testing $0.02 – $0.03 Tensile strength, haze, thickness variance
Logistics (Ex-Works to Port) $0.03 – $0.05 Domestic trucking to Ningbo, Shenzhen, or Qingdao
Profit Margin (Factory) $0.08 – $0.12 Varies by manufacturer size and negotiation
Total Estimated Cost $1.27 – $1.69/kg FOB China, standard grade

📌 Note: Specialty films (metallized, heat-sealable, anti-static) add $0.20–$0.60/kg depending on coating and process complexity.

II. TRADING COMPANY VS. FACTORY: KEY DIFFERENTIATORS

86% of “factories” on Alibaba are trading companies (SourcifyChina 2025). Use these indicators to avoid markups and communication gaps.

Indicator Genuine Factory Trading Company Verification Proof
Business License Lists manufacturing address + production equipment registration Lists only office address; scope includes “import/export agency” NECIP shows “production location” ≠ office address
Pricing Structure Quotes based on resin cost + energy + labor (e.g., “$1,200/ton ±5%”) Fixed price with no cost breakdown; avoids resin market volatility discussion Request formula: Price = (PP Pellet Price × 1.05) + $220/ton
Technical Engagement Engineers discuss line speed (200–400m/min), gauge control, corona treatment Sales staff deflect technical questions; offer “standard specs only” Ask: “How do you control thickness deviation at 25μm?”
Minimum Order Quantity (MOQ) MOQ tied to machine roll width (e.g., 5–10 tons) Fixed MOQ (e.g., 1 container) regardless of film width Factories adjust MOQ for custom widths; traders don’t.
Facility Evidence Shows live production, machine IDs, worker uniforms Stock photos, “factory tours” at non-operational hours Demand unedited video of extrusion line during shift change
